What Are Cookies
Cookies are files that Web servers place on an Internet user’s computer that are designed to store basic information (such as visitor preferences). The use of cookies on this Site allows visitors to enjoy more seamless visits and more accurately measures visitor behavior on the Site. There are two types of cookies: session and persistent. Session cookies exist only during an Internet user’s online session. They disappear from the user’s computer when he/she closes the browser software. Persistent cookies remain on the user’s computer after the browser has been closed. The cookies used on the Site do not identify you personally. They merely recognize your browser, unless you choose to identify yourself voluntarily. You may choose to identify yourself for any one of the following reasons: by asking the browser to remember your username and password, by responding to a promotional offer, or by personalizing a web page or requesting more information on a product or service. Otherwise you remain anonymous.

What are Clear Gifs?
Clear gifs (also known as web beacons) are used in combination with cookies to help Site operators understand how visitors interact with their websites. A clear gif is typically a transparent graphic image (usually 1 pixel x 1 pixel) that is placed on a site. The use of a clear gif allows the Site to measure the actions of the visitor opening the page that contains the clear gif.
